EVALUATION OF PHARMACOGNOSTIC PROFILE, PHYTOCHEMICAL PROPERTIES AND ANTHELMINTIC ACTIVITY OF BARLERIA CRISTATA LEAVES
Abstract
The present study evaluated the pharmacognostic characteristics, phytochemical constituents, and in vitro anthelmintic activity of the ethanolic leaf extract of Barleria cristata. The plant material was collected and authenticated, followed by Soxhlet extraction using ethanol. Pharmacognostic evaluation confirmed the identity and quality of the crude drug. Preliminary phytochemical screening revealed the presence of bioactive compounds such as flavonoids, alkaloids, saponins, tannins, phenols, terpenoids, and steroids. The anthelmintic activity was assessed against adult earthworms, Pheretima posthuma, at different concentrations, using Albendazole as the standard reference. The extract demonstrated dose-dependent paralysis and death of worms, although its efficacy was lower than the standard drug. Statistical analysis using one-way ANOVA indicated significant activity (p < 0.05). The findings support the traditional use of Barleria cristata in helminth infections and suggest its potential as a natural source for developing plant-based anthelmintic agents.
